Transaction 881ef3d2e83cd795a10884241c46b353810f7f9001ef3c099a23440933027bab
1 Input
1 Output
-
881ef3d2e83cd795a10884241c46b353810f7f9001ef3c099a23440933027bab:0
- value
- 520563
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d28f3e3b10329701ad8b569bbb9bc0894aa452f4 OP_EQUAL
- address
- 3LtMRXqM6nC1rb8eBjFGfNZaj9FAQCwHnV